today = datetime.date.today() + datetime.timedelta(-self.i) oneday = datetime.timedelta(days=1) global yesterday yesterday = today - oneday li = [] for i in range(0, en): today = today - oneday li.append(str(today).replace("-","")) return li[st-1:en] #16、glob:可以使用简...
datetime.timedelta 是Python 标准库 datetime 中的一个类,用于表示两个日期或时间之间的时间差。它通常用于日期的加减运算,或者计算两个日期之间的差值。通过 timedelta,可以轻松地实现如“今天加一天是几号”这样的操作。 datetime.timedelta(days=1) 的具体含义 datetime.timedelta(days=1) 创建了一个表示时间间隔...
importdatetime# 导入datetime模块,用于处理日期和时间fromdatetimeimporttimedelta# 从datetime模块中导入timedelta类# 获取当前日期和时间current_time=datetime.datetime.now()# 获取当前日期和时间print("当前时间:",current_time)# 输出当前时间# 增加一天next_day=current_time+timedelta(days=1)# 将当前时间加上一天...
print("当前日期:", current_date) 3. 使用timedelta加一天 datetime.timedelta用于表示两个日期或时间之间的差值,你可以创建一个timedelta对象,表示一天的时间差,并将其加到当前日期上。 one_day = datetime.timedelta(days=1) next_date = current_date + one_day print("加一天后的日期:", next_date) 4....
today= datetime.date.today()#今天yesterday = today - datetime.timedelta(days=1)#昨天tomorrow = today + datetime.timedelta(days=1)#明天 时间提起之间转化 引入模块 #引入模块importtime, datetime 1、 str类型的日期转换为时间戳 #字符类型的时间tss1 ='2013-10-10 23:40:00'#转为时间数组timeArray ...
one_day=datetime.timedelta(days=1)new_date=current_date+one_day 1. 2. 最后,我们输出增加一天后的日期,代码如下: print(new_date) 1. 通过以上操作,我们就成功实现了“python datetime增加一天”的功能。 序列图 下面是一个简单的序列图,展示了实现“python datetime增加一天”的过程: ...
delta1 = datetime.timedelta(days=1) # 创建一个表示2小时的timedelta对象 delta2 = datetime.timedelta(hours=2) # 创建一个表示30分钟的timedelta对象 delta3 = datetime.timedelta(minutes=30) # 计算两个timedelta对象的和 sum_delta = delta1 + delta2 + delta3 print(sum_delta) # 输出: 1 day, 2...
pythonfrom datetime import datetime, timedelta# 获取当前日期和时间now = datetime.now()# 计算一天后的日期和时间one_day_later = now + timedelta(days=1)print(one_day_later)在上面的示例中,我们使用 timedelta(days=1) 表示一天的时间间隔,并将其加到当前日期和时间上。四、日期和时间的解析 如果有一...
两个日期对象的最小间隔,timedelta(days=1)。 from datetime import date date.resolution datetime.timedelta(days=1) date.year 在MINYEAR 和 MAXYEAR 之间,包含边界。 from datetime import date d = date.today()#生成一个date对象 d datetime.date(2021, 7, 5) d.year 2021 ...
timedelta函数是Python内置的一个模块,用于处理时间差。timedelta函数的用法是通过创建timedelta对象来表示两个日期或时间之间的差异。timedelta对象可以用于执行日期和...